hi Dr Chan

      I would like to seek spaying and medical subsidy for Cleo. She and her puppy were found in early August. They were wandering in a residential area in Ara Damansara for a few days looking for food before my neighbor alerted me and asked for help. I believed they were both abandoned as they have severe mange. Cleo also have 8 lumps growing on her neck, body and legs. They are being treated for mange. The son has recovered beautifully and Cleo also has shown good improvement. However, her lumps are breaking possibly due to medical powder that were applied on the open areas. After consulting the vet, we have decided to send her in next Tuesday to remove five large lumps on her body and neck. She will be spayed at the same time. The lumps will be sent for biopsy to determine if they are cancerous. After that, we hope to remove the remaining 3 lumps on her legs. The skin there is very tight so vet can’t remove all 8 lumps at one go. For the first round of surgery including blood test, x-ray, spaying and biopsy,  the cost will come up to an estimated $750. I would like to seek subsidy for this. Just praying it’s not malignant and that she will recovery well.

hi Dr Chan

    Cleo has been renamed Sammy. She refused to respond to Cleo but came to us immediately when we called her Sammy! Anyhow she underwent surgery on Thursday and removed five major lumps on her neck and body. Spaying has been delayed to a later stage. The lumps have been sent for biopsy to determine if they are cancerous. IF all goes well, the stitches will be removed in two weeks and once she recovers, then will be sent for surgery to remove the last two big lumps on her leg and for spaying.
